Chartbeat, a media software platform and a portfolio company of Cuadrilla Capital, received a strategic growth investment from the private credit group of Bain Capital. Bain Capital will join Cuadrilla as an institutional investor in Chartbeat.
The additional capital from Bain Capital will empower Chartbeat’s continued investments in product innovation and pursuit of additional complementary acquisitions.

“In the two years since we backed Chartbeat, they’ve completed two acquisitions, created a category-defining solution suite and more than tripled in size, all against the backdrop of a challenging macroeconomic environment,” Jonah Sulak and Vikram Abraham, co-founders and managing partners at Cuadrilla, said. “We are thrilled with Chartbeat’s progress and are equally as excited to welcome Bain Capital as a capital partner to help accelerate Chartbeat’s growth and innovation roadmap.”
Lincoln International served as financial advisor and Alston & Bird served as legal advisor to Chartbeat and Cuadrilla. Proskauer Rose served as legal advisor to Bain Capital.
